Kentucky Man Arrested For Bomb Threat In Southern Indiana
(CANNELTON) - State police from the Jasper District, as well as other law enforcement agencies, had a busy afternoon in Southern Indiana when they had to respond to a bomb threat in Cannelton.
State Police Sgt. Chad Dick says officers were called to the Schwab Corporation building in Cannelton, after employees there received a letter, and found another note written on a bathroom wall, saying a bomb was in or near the building.
Crews swept the area and didn't find any explosive device, but what they did find was enough probable cause to arrest a Schwab employee.
39-year-old James Carman of Lewisport, Kentucky stands charged with false reporting, and was taken to the Perry County jail.
